I read on the questor article that Bernstein expect revenue of around 50mil for the full year most of which is coming in from the end of H2. Entire H1 Revenue was 16.9mil and q3 revenue came in at 11.7mil so total so far is 28.6mil so to get to 50mil would be amazing. According to the trading update q2-q3 growth was 33% so if that is maintained looking at at least 15.5mil Q4 if growth rate is maintained. So full year will be around 44.1mil. We also had the 1.5mil transaction in there to add so 45.6mil would be a good guess for me. Then add in a but of travel revenue and 50mil is possible.
Assuming 50mil is hit would need to keep growth at 60% to hit 80mil. Could be possible though as Q3 2020 to Q3 2021 was annual growth of 62%.
Obviously this is just some back of napkin maths but this is my thought process on where we are going. Very excited about future prospects here.
